The question will get, “just whenever really does a person end up being an elder?” There is absolutely no unmarried definition. Medicare would say many years 65; Personal Coverage would indicate many years 62 otherwise decades 65. Elderly deals typically initiate decades 55 so you’re able to 60 or even from the ages fifty, the minimal many years being an enthusiastic AARP associate. Elder life teams always initiate from the age 55. Age to receive an elderly dismiss will depend on the providers. Concert halls usually indicate decades 61; dining many years 55 or 60, motion picture deals generally initiate at the age 61 and ages 55 is common decades to own a retirement society.
